package arrayjit

  1. Overview
  2. Docs
val fold : init:'a -> visits:('a -> (Base.int -> visits) Variantslib.Variant.t -> 'b) -> recurrent:('b -> visits Variantslib.Variant.t -> 'c) -> 'c
val map : visits -> visits:((Base.int -> visits) Variantslib.Variant.t -> Base.int -> 'a) -> recurrent:(visits Variantslib.Variant.t -> 'a) -> 'a
val make_matcher : visits: ((Base.int -> visits) Variantslib.Variant.t -> 'a -> (Base.int -> 'b) * 'c) -> recurrent:(visits Variantslib.Variant.t -> 'c -> (unit -> 'b) * 'd) -> 'a -> (visits -> 'b) * 'd
val to_rank : visits -> int
val to_name : visits -> string
val descriptions : (string * int) list
OCaml

Innovation. Community. Security.